在当今的互联网时代,掌握网站开发技能已经成为许多年轻人和职场人士追求的目标。无论是为了个人兴趣、职业发展还是创业项目,学习如何创建和管理一个网站都是一项非常宝贵的技能。那么,想要学做网站,我们究竟需要学习哪些课程内容呢?今天,我将结合知乎上的一些热门推荐,为大家梳理一下学习网站开发的必备知识。
1. 基础编程语言
学习任何编程语言都是构建网站的基础。对于初学者来说,JavaScript、HTML和CSS是入门的最佳选择。HTML负责网页的结构,CSS用于美化页面,而JavaScript则为网页添加交互性。这些语言相对容易上手,但精通它们则需要大量的实践。
2. 前端框架与库
掌握了基础之后,可以进一步学习一些流行的前端框架和库,如React、Vue或Angular。这些工具可以帮助你更高效地开发复杂单页应用(SPA),并且提供了更加结构化的开发方式。知乎上有很多关于如何选择适合自己的前端框架的讨论,你可以根据自己的需求和兴趣来决定。
3. 后端技术
虽然前端技术可以让你创建出漂亮的界面,但要使网站具备完整的功能,还需要学习后端技术。常见的后端语言包括PHP、Python、Java等。同时,了解数据库管理也是必不可少的,比如MySQL或MongoDB等。这些技能将帮助你处理数据存储、用户认证等核心问题。
4. Web服务器和域名管理
为了让你的网站能够被全世界访问,你需要了解如何使用Web服务器(如Apache或Nginx)来托管你的网站。此外,购买和管理域名也是关键步骤之一。这部分内容虽然看起来有些技术性强,但其实通过一些教程和指南的学习,大多数人也能够很快掌握。
5. 版本控制工具
在团队协作或者个人项目中管理代码变更非常重要。Git是目前最广泛使用的版本控制系统之一。学会使用Git以及GitHub或其他代码托管平台,可以让你更好地组织代码、追踪更改并与其他人协作。
结语
以上就是根据知乎推荐整理出来的学做网站所需掌握的一些主要知识点。当然,除了上述提到的技术之外,还有很多其他方面的知识值得探索,例如安全性、性能优化等。最重要的是保持好奇心和持续学习的态度,在实践中不断积累经验。希望每位有志于进入这一领域的朋友都能找到适合自己的学习路径,早日成为一名优秀的开发者!